When you hire dog groomers near you in Oviedo, FL, a basic dog grooming session typically includes bathing, nail trimming or filing, ear cleaning, brushing and combing out tangles, and trimming fur around the face, feet, and bottom. Depending on the breed of your dog, additional services may be required such as coat clipping or scissoring. A skilled groomer will evaluate your pet's hair type and coat condition to determine which treatments are best suited to their needs.

Before you book a dog groomer near you in Oviedo, FL, it helps to understand the health benefits of doing so. Regularly keeping up with your dog's grooming needs offers numerous benefits both physically and mentally for your dog. Cleanliness helps keep fleas away by eliminating areas where they can hide while brushing helps distribute natural oils through their fur which keeps their coat shiny and healthy looking. Additionally brushing helps remove dead hairs before they accumulate which reduces shedding around your home; not only does this keep it cleaner but it also makes those pesky allergy symptoms easier to manage! Furthermore regular nail trims help prevent painful ingrown nails that can cause discomfort while walking; not only is this beneficial physically but it also makes it easier for dogs to move around without pain thus improving their overall mental wellbeing.

How often your dog needs grooming depends on their breed, coat length, and lifestyle. In general long-haired or double-coated breeds benefit from grooming every 4-6 weeks.Short-haired breeds may only need grooming every 8-12 weeks.Regular brushing at home can help reduce shedding and extend the time between appointments. Yes! Most groomers in Oviedo recommend introducing puppies to grooming at around 10-12 weeks old, after they've had their initial vaccinations. Early grooming experiences help build positive associations with the process, making it easier for your pup (and your groomer) over time. Appointment length depends on size, coat condition, breed, and temperament. A straightforward small dog groom may take 45-60 minutes, while a large or matted dog may require 2-3 hours or more.

Yes, tipping is a thoughtful way to show appreciation for your groomer's work. A typical tip is 10-20% of the total cost, depending on the complexity of the groom and the level of service provided. If your groomer went the extra mile—such as managing a nervous dog or handling special requests—a higher tip and a holiday tip is always welcomed.
